A common Mangalorean dish is "Valchi bhaji and shrimp - curry". Beary Muslims of coastal Karnataka prepare Basalede kunhi pindi (small rice dumplings smeared in gravy prepared from Malabar spinach and dried tuna). In Bengali cuisine it is widely used both in a vegetable dish, cooked with red pumpkin, and in non-vegetarian dishes, cooked with the bones of the Ilish fish and may also be cooked with shrimps. In Mangalorean Tuluva cuisine, a coconut based gravy called gassi is paired with the Basella plant, making a delicacy called Basale gassi to be eaten with rice dumplings called pundi soaked overnight in the gravy, or with red rice. In Bengali cuisine, it's cooked with chopped onions, hot chilies, and a little mustard oil. This leafy vegetable has many names - Malabar spinach, Indian spinach, Vine spinach, Ceylon spinach, Creeping spinach and ‘Bassale-soppu’ in Karnataka. In Andhra Pradesh, a southern state in India, a curry of Basella and Yam is made popularly known as Kanda Bachali Koora [yam and Basella curry]. Maybe scientifically they are distantly related. There are two varieties - green and red.
